NASA Takes Fight Against Drought Into Earth's Orbit Yesterday, NASA launched SMAP, Soil Moisture Active Passive satellite, strapped to an unmanned United Alliance Delta II Rocket. Whereas many of NASA's recent launches have had ISS or deep space trajectories, SMAP will be turning its gaze on earth--more specifically, the soil beneath our feet.
